Accessibility
When building www.zoetermeer.nl we pay a lot of attention to accessibility, build quality and findability. We want to offer all information in such a way that everyone can view and use it.
The website has been built according to the EU accessibility standard EN 301 549. This standard is based on internationally recognised agreements on accessibility, sustainability, interchangeability and findability of websites.
Parts that the website does not yet meet
Not all PDFs on our website are accessible. That is why we will convert PDFs as much as possible to regular web pages, long pages with a menu, or interactive forms in the coming months. The website also does not fully meet the accessibility requirements on technical components. These points can be found in the accessibility statement This is also being worked on.
Accessibility Statement
We regularly have our website tested by an independent testing agency. Based on the test report, we can make improvements. We publish our progress on this page and in our accessibility statement The statement was drawn up on 12-3-2020. Last modified on 7-10-2020.
